<span>Among the choices provided, the sentence which uses the pronoun whose is:
C.) After finding the can of soda in the classroom, the teacher turned to the class and asked, “Whose can of soda is this?”
Whose is a possessive pronoun of who which denotes ownership. In this sentence, the teacher asked the students the owner of the can of soda.</span>
